D.E. HOLBROOK, J.

From a careful reading of the record and trial transcript in this criminal case the following pertinent facts are present. At approximately 9:30 in the evening of March 7, 1973, Mrs. Margaret Lyon was returning to her home in Marine City from her business in Algonac.
